I just upgraded the video in my gaming machine (Windows 7 RC1), I replaced an 8800GT for a GTX 295. That also necessitated upgrading my powersupply - I replaced my old Fortron 500W PS with a Corsair 850W. Then my old 8800GT went into my Linux machine, replacing a failing 7900GTX that was once my gaming card, until it started artifacting like crazy. Since I have no gf, I'll continue to spend my money on hardware. I took pix of the upgrade for the tech site, maybe I'll post them here if anybody would be interested. I thought the 8800GT was big, but the GTX 295 is bigger, it looks like a huge hard drive, and weighs a ton.
